Output 40dc25c1366397d93df2a611627a90460cd3df6ad5f3150ea3595f8cc8352a77:0

value
959942872
script pubkey
OP_0 OP_PUSHBYTES_20 eb824f0670965cc31d2b1ef070db7b1726195ffa
address
tb1qawpy7pnsjewvx8ftrmc8pkmmzunpjhl6ah0eww
transaction
40dc25c1366397d93df2a611627a90460cd3df6ad5f3150ea3595f8cc8352a77
confirmations
214606
spent
true